7. TRADING RULES AND FORBIDDEN TRADING PRACTICES

7.1. You must comply at all times with the Programme Rules, Account Parameters, limits and requirements assigned to the Funded Account. Those rules form part of this Agreement.

7.2. You must trade the Account yourself. You must not permit another person, account-management service, signal provider or automated service controlled by another person to access, control or trade the Account.

7.3. You must not access, trade, manage or operate an Account registered to another user or provide account-management, passing, copying or similar services in relation to the Programme.

7.4. You must not exploit, abuse, manipulate or circumvent the Programme, Trading Platform or simulated environment. Forbidden Trading Practices include, without limitation:

(a) knowingly or recklessly exploiting a pricing error, data inaccuracy, non-public or inside information, system malfunction, latency issue, execution delay or delayed price update;

(b) using delayed, external, non-standard or manipulated data feeds, signals or strategies in a way designed to obtain an unfair technical advantage over the Programme environment;

(c) manipulative, deceptive, coordinated, opposite, offsetting or hedged activity between related Accounts, connected users, different stages, external firms or other accounts where the purpose or effect is to avoid risk, guarantee a result or exploit Programme conditions;

(d) intentionally opening or closing an order within five minutes before or five minutes after a designated high-impact macroeconomic release, central-bank announcement, geopolitical event or similar event. Only orders executed within that restricted window are prohibited. A position opened before the window and closed after it is not prohibited solely because it remained open during the window;

(e) conduct that breaches the terms applicable to the Trading Platform or related technical systems, or that may reasonably cause cancellation, reversal or invalidation of simulated trades or material harm to Programme infrastructure;

(f) front-running trades placed elsewhere, including trades executed through another broker, venue, firm or account;

(g) using software, scripts, algorithms, artificial-intelligence tools, ultra-high-frequency methods, mass-order strategies, automated systems or commercially marketed “challenge passing” strategies where their purpose or effect is to manipulate, abuse, circumvent rules or obtain an unfair technical advantage;

(h) employing a materially different strategy, risk profile, position-sizing method or execution pattern in the Funded Phase from the strategy demonstrated during the relevant Challenge, where the change reasonably indicates rule avoidance, account passing or abuse;

(i) trading in a manner materially inconsistent with ordinary market conduct, including opening or holding positions specifically to exploit market-close gaps, earnings announcements, non-representative prices or other exceptional conditions, where the conduct creates a material financial, operational, legal or reputational risk;

(j) using a VPN, proxy, false address, borrowed identity, remote-access arrangement or other method to conceal or misrepresent identity, residence or physical location;

(k) money laundering, sanctions evasion, payment fraud, identity fraud, cyberattack, data scraping, credential theft or other unlawful activity; and

(l) any other practice expressly identified as prohibited in the Programme Rules assigned to the Account.

7.5. You must apply reasonable, market-standard risk management. Prohibited conduct may include position sizes or trade frequencies that are materially disproportionate to your demonstrated strategy and reasonably indicate an attempt to exploit the Programme or bypass its risk controls.

7.6. You must not, alone or in cooperation with another person, apply identical or substantially similar strategies by placing materially similar trades at substantially the same time across multiple connected Accounts, unless expressly permitted in writing.

7.7. Where the Company or Funded Phase Provider determines, acting reasonably and in good faith, that a Forbidden Trading Practice occurred, one or more of the following measures may be taken:

(a) exclude affected trades from the Account history;

(b) disregard affected trades when calculating simulated profit, loss or Reward eligibility;

(c) deny, reduce or cancel a Reward affected by the conduct;

(d) reduce Simulated Capital where proportionate and permitted by the Account Parameters;

(e) suspend, cancel or permanently restrict affected Accounts; and

(f) terminate participation in the Programme.

7.8. Where conduct involves multiple Accounts, related users or coordinated activity, measures may apply to every connected Account and agreement. A material adverse determination may be raised through the complaints process in Section 19.

9. REWARDS AND PAYMENTS

9.1. A Reward is conditional contractual remuneration determined by reference to verified simulated results during the Funded Phase and compliance with this Agreement, the Programme Rules and Account Parameters. It is not profit sharing from your real-market trading, investment income or a return on a financial instrument.

9.2. You become eligible for a Reward for a Reference Period only if:

(a) all applicable trading rules, parameters and risk limits have been satisfied;

(b) all positions are closed when review is requested or the Reference Period ends;

(c) the verified closing simulated balance exceeds the applicable starting balance after permitted adjustments, resulting in an eligible positive simulated result (the “Profit”);

(d) no Forbidden Trading Practice, manipulation, technical error or unresolved compliance concern affects the result; and

(e) all identity, sanctions, tax, invoicing, payment and administrative requirements have been completed.

9.3. If no eligible Profit is achieved, no Reward is payable for that Reference Period.

9.4. The Reward equals the applicable percentage of eligible Profit stated in the Account Parameters or Programme Rules accepted for the Account. If no Reward split is displayed, no Reward request may be processed until the applicable split is confirmed in writing.

9.5. The Reward calculation may deduct simulated losses, commissions, swaps, corrections, invalid trades, amounts already paid, provider charges expressly assigned to the user, and other adjustments authorised by the Programme Rules.

9.6. Where an unpaid portion of an eligible Reward is retained in the Account for further participation (a “Roll-over Reward”), later calculations will preserve the verified Roll-over Reward and apply the Reward split only to newly generated eligible Profit, subject to the Account Parameters.

9.7. You may request payment of only part of an eligible Reward if the dashboard permits. Any amount left in the Account remains a simulated credit, not client money or an independently withdrawable receivable, until it is included in a later verified and approved Reward.

9.8. Following a valid Reward request, the Company and authorised providers will review the Account and calculate the eligible amount. Payment remains conditional on:

(a) successful trading and compliance review;

(b) completed KYC, sanctions and fraud checks;

(c) submission of required information and confirmations;

(d) a valid invoice, tax document or approved self-billing arrangement where required; and

(e) an accepted and verified payment method in the user’s own name.

9.9. Payment may be withheld while a review, verification, dispute, sanctions check, technical investigation or documentation requirement remains outstanding. A withholding decision will not be used arbitrarily and may be raised through Section 19.

9.10. Fiat and digital-asset payment routes may be made available through independent providers. Neither the Company nor the Funded Phase Provider supplies a bank, wallet, custody or payment account to you. Availability, fees, processing time, exchange rates and eligibility may depend on the selected provider and jurisdiction.

9.11. Once the verified Reward calculation is finalised, the amount approved under this Agreement is final except for manifest error, fraud, duplicate payment, mandatory law or a successful complaint review.

SCHEDULE 1 — FUNDED-PHASE TRADING PARAMETERS

1. Trading commissions

Unless the Account Parameters state otherwise:

(a) financial instruments other than crypto CFDs: USD 20 per USD 1,000,000 of notional volume traded; and

(b) crypto CFDs: 0.08% of notional volume traded.

Commissions form part of simulated Account calculations and may affect balance, equity, drawdown, Profit and Reward eligibility.

2. Leverage

For all One-Step and Two-Step Challenges that progress to the Funded Phase, maximum Account leverage is 1:40 for all instruments unless a lower limit or instrument-specific condition is displayed in the Account Parameters.

The leverage for an instant-access or another Programme is the leverage assigned to that Account and displayed in the Account Parameters.

3. Account-specific conditions

The following are governed by the Account Parameters and Programme Rules assigned to the Account: starting Simulated Capital, daily loss limit, maximum loss or drawdown, drawdown calculation method, permitted instruments, minimum activity or trading days, Reference Period, news and weekend conditions, maximum exposure, consistency requirements, Reward split, Reward-request schedule and any Programme-specific restriction.
